warmer
/ˈwɔːmə/ · adjective
Meaning
- Having a temperature slightly higher than usual, but still pleasant; mildly hot.
- Caring and friendly, of relations to another person.
- Having a color in the red-orange-yellow part of the visible electromagnetic spectrum.
- Close, often used in the context of a game in which "warm" and "cold" are used to indicate nearness to the goal.
- Fresh, of a scent; still able to be traced.
- Communicating a sense of comfort, ease, or pleasantness
- Something that warms, such as a heater or a soup.
- A piece of clothing for warmth, such as a bodywarmer or leg warmer.
- An introductory activity, for example in a lesson, to stimulate interest in a topic.
